Lend Me a Tenor

The appearance of the opera star, Italian tenor Signor Tito Merelli, will be the highlight of the Cleveland Grand Opera Co.’s most important fundraiser for the 1934 season. When a “Dear John” letter is mistaken for Tito’s suicide note the company stands to lose $50,000 in ticket sales unless they can find a way for the dead singer to deliver the performance of his life! Lend Me a Tenor sends audiences on a wild romp of mistaken identity, desperate measures and compromising positions set in the delightful period of the 1930s.
